Aims of the project
General aims:
1. Survey of support tools for disabled people
2. Survey of available educational approaches
3. Analysis of development needs, starting from
an overview of obstacles to reintegration
4. Direct involvement of disabled people in the
project

Results (continued)
Cooperation with other projects and networks, dissemination
Pellea-project (Socrates G1, 2003/05) Source of the digital portfolio method as introduced and applied here
EdYcate (Leonardo da Vinci pilot, 2003/06) Source of the mini-company method as introduced and to be applied
Social Return (Leonardo da Vinci pilot, 2004/07)Development of a multi-disciplinary “holistic” approach for the
reintegration of people with severe and complex disablities
